Unprecedented Technological and Connectivity Shifts Elevating Rapid Fat Analysis From Point Solutions to Integrated Health Ecosystem Platforms
Rapid fat analysis has transcended traditional boundaries by embracing connectivity and digitalization. Modern devices now feature embedded Bluetooth and Wi-Fi modules, enabling seamless data synchronization with mobile applications and cloud platforms. This integration facilitates real-time feedback loops where clinicians can remotely monitor patient progress and adjust protocols dynamically. Concurrently, AI-driven analytics harness longitudinal data streams to generate predictive health insights, refining risk stratification and intervention efficacy. The convergence of hardware, software, and cloud ecosystems positions rapid analyzers as central nodes within a broader digital health infrastructure, fostering continuous engagement and data-informed decision-making

In-Depth Segmentation Perspectives Revealing How Technology, Application, End User, Component, Mode, and Sales Channel Shape Market Dynamics
A comprehensive view of market segmentation reveals the diverse factors shaping rapid fat analyzer usage patterns. Technological segmentation spans bioelectrical impedance analysis, computed tomography, magnetic resonance imaging, and ultrasound, each offering unique trade-offs in accuracy, throughput, and clinical applicability. Within bioelectrical impedance, sub-modalities such as multifrequency and single-frequency impedance enable nuanced assessments of water distribution, while spectroscopy techniques bolster precision in fat quantification. Clinical applications extend from medical diagnostics and nutritional assessment to sports performance optimization and research protocols, reflecting the versatile utility of these systems. End users range from hospital departments and dedicated clinics to fitness centers and high-throughput research laboratories, each prioritizing different performance metrics and service requirements

Strategic Assessment of Leading Rapid Fat Analyzer Manufacturers Unveiling Competitive Positioning and Innovation Trajectories
Key industry participants are steering the market through strategic innovations and targeted collaborations. InBody continues to lead with multi-parameter devices optimized for both clinical and fitness settings, while Tanita’s emphasis on spectroscopy enhancements has driven incremental accuracy gains. Omron Healthcare’s modular analyzers have won traction in home-use scenarios, leveraging user-friendly interfaces and subscription-based analytics services. In the medical imaging segment, Hologic and GE Healthcare maintain dominance through integrated DXA platforms that deliver dual-energy assessments alongside bone densitometry. Emerging niche players such as COSMED and Styku are pioneering compact air displacement plethysmography and 3D imaging solutions, broadening the scope of performance-driven analytics and personalized coaching
